By A Staff Reporter : Krishna Janmashtami or Janmashtami is celebrated as the birthday of Krishna, the avatar of Lord Vishnu.Krishna's birthday is also called Krishnashtami, Gokulashtami, Ashtami Rohini, Sri Krishna Jayanti.According to the Hindu calendar, Janmashtami is celebrated when Rohini Nakshatra predominates on the eighth day of the Krishna Paksha of the solar Bhadra month.The festival is celebrated between mid-August to mid-September every year, according to the Gregorian calendar.Janmashtami is celebrated in  various states including Mathura-Brindavana.Ras Leela shows Krishna's childhood activities, while the Dahi Handi ritual reflects Krishna's mischievous nature where a group of children try to break a stick of butter tied up high. This tradition is observed in Tamil Nadu as Uriyadi. Nandotsava is celebrated in many places after Krishna Janmashtami to celebrate the story of Nanda's distribution of gifts to all in the air of Krishna's birth.
